How can organizations ensure that innovative tools for internal CX communication are effectively integrated into their existing processes and workflows to maximize collaboration and decision-making across cross-functional teams?
Organizations can ensure that innovative tools for internal CX communication are effectively integrated by first identifying the specific needs and challenges of cross-functional teams. They should then select tools that address these needs and align with existing processes. Training and onboarding sessions should be conducted to ensure that team members are comfortable using the new tools. Regular feedback and monitoring should also be implemented to continuously improve the integration and ensure that collaboration and decision-making are maximized.
